My Paleo Patisserie gathers all the rich heritage, exquisite elegance, and rustic beauty of traditional patisserie baking and seamlessly melds it with the gluten-free and Paleo-inspired diet.

Drawing on over two decades of experience in traditional and modern patisserie baking, Jenni Hulet brings the spirit of patisserie baking alive in this lavishly photographed collection of recipes.

Each section of
My Paleo Patisserie introduces and adapts the fundamental elements and techniques of traditional patisserie baking for the grain-free baker. With dozens of beloved culinary standards and hundreds of potential recipe combinations, My Paleo Patisserie is an indispensable resource of creative grain-free confectionery.

About the Author

Over the course of two weeks in December 2010, Jenni Hulet went from being an active mother, yoga teacher, and chef to being unable to get out of bed because of uncontrollable pain and muscle spasms. After months of unproductive doctor visits, she began to fear that all her creative pursuits were over and that she would have to resign herself to a life of pain management. Eventually, a doctor was able to identify an emerging autoimmune condition that, though devastating, could be recovered. Jenni was diagnosed as severely gluten and casein intolerant and was put on a strict diet and supplement regimen to heal her ravaged body.

The process of facing down her worst fears and walking a lengthy path of recovery inspired a new expression for Jenni’s passion: to bring beauty, flavor, and freedom to those struggling with the fear and difficulty of living with health restrictions. It was out of this vision that her blog,
The Urban Poser, was born. Bringing together her culinary skills and love of beautiful, celebratory food with her compassion for the suffering, The Urban Poser is a way for Jenni to overcome the adversity in her life with the creativity and exuberance she had once thought were gone forever.

    Ordinarily I'm fine with our grain-free diet. But every so often...!

    My husband found Jennni Hulet's blog when he was searching for a recipe, and he was so thrilled that I broke my usual cookbook rule for self-control ("take it out of the library; if you make three recipes and want to make more, you have permission to buy the cookbook"). I don't regret it for a moment. This is wonderful.

    We immediately used her recipe for popovers... bringing back the best of Sunday-morning breakfast. The two of us wiped out the whole batch in one sitting.

    We made tiramisu for our New Year's Eve celebration, which uses ladyfingers made from almond flour and a zabaglione with coconut milk. (Also, 16 eggs!) People really had no idea it was dairy-free, much less low-carb. ...and yeah, that didn't last long, either.

    Now we're looking forward to an excuse to make her carrot cake; eclairs; chocolate-cherry cake. Oh, YUM.

    But you should be aware: Even though the recipes are well-written (lots of advice, not simply instructions), and many photos walk you through techniques (9 pictures demonstrating how to roll out almond flour crusts), this is not a cookbook for novices. If you're used to "Stuff Made Easy" baking, you might be daunted by the number of steps required. Then again, if you're an experienced cook, you'll appreciate the effort to _do it right_. I certainly do.
